
wood shelter
This is a wooden shelter that is created by combining two-by lumber. Diagonal wood creating the form of house-shape bears the horizontal force of the short-side direction. In addition, the pieces of two-by lumber arranged at seemingly random on the wall of long side direction (between the louver-like pillars) bears the horizontal force of the long side direction.
